Ingredients
1 3- to 4-pound chicken, cut up and skinned
Juice 1 lemon
1 teaspoon Creole pepper (or substitute chili powder)
Coarse salt to taste
Flour for dredging
Vegetable shortening for deep frying
1 cup mayonnaise (preferably homemade)
1 tablespoon fresh thyme (or half teaspoon dried)
1 tablespoon fresh tarragon (or half teaspoon dried)
1 jalapeno chili, minced
6 scallions, chopped
Freshly ground pepper to taste
3 tablespoons olive oil
1 tablespoon tarragon vinegar
1 small head red-leaf lettuce (or bibb or Boston)
Preparation
- Step 1
Marinate the chicken in a mixture of the lemon juice and Creole pepper for a couple of hours.
- Step 2
Heat the shortening until smoking. Season the chicken pieces with salt and dredge them lightly with flour. Fry until golden brown and drain on paper towels.
- Step 3
Meanwhile, combine the mayonnaise with the thyme, tarragon, chili and scallions.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Mix the olive oil and vinegar in a separate bowl and season. Toss the lettuce leaves in the dressing and arrange on a platter.
- Step 4
When the chicken is cool enough to handle, cut it in slices. Coat with the mayonnaise and place in the center of the lettuce leaves.
